La mémorisation phonologique précoce de l’anglais : un atout pour l’apprentissage tout au long de la vie ?1. Introduction
This action research is qualitative, experimental, descriptive and analytical. Our learning-centred study takes into account a complex memorizing process based on a mnesic and didactic dimension.
